Latest Patents
One of his latest patents is titled "Structure of a pin platform for integrated circuit." This invention presents an improved structure of a pin platform that includes a chip seat and multiple leading plates. The design features a framing side connected to a connection plate, allowing for a high-performance greenery package. This innovation ensures that the ground wire of the integrated circuit can be soldered to the framing side, facilitating smooth connections and communication.
Another significant patent is the "Semiconductor chip package with cooling arrangement." This invention includes a heat sink designed to cover at least one semiconductor chip. The heat sink has an inverted U-shaped cross-section, creating a recess for the chip and a series of pins extending downwardly. This design allows for rapid heat removal from the semiconductor chip, effectively filtering noise and reducing inductance.
